Yamaha YZF 600 R6 (2012) vs Benelli 125 Enduro (1980)
Comparison technical specifications

| Make: | Yamaha | Benelli |
| Model: | YZF 600 R6 | 125 Enduro |
| Years: | 2012 | 1980 |
| Engine: | Four stroke, transverse four cylinder, DOHC, 4 valves per cylinder. | Two stroke, twin cylinder |
| Capacity: | 599 cc / 36.5 cu-in | 125 cc / 7.6 cu in |
| Bore x Stroke: | 67 x 42.5 mm | 56 x 49 mm |
| Compression Ratio: | 13.1;1 | 9.83:1 |
| Cooling System: | Liquid cooled | Air/oil cooled |
| Induction: | 41 mm Mikuni throttle body F.I. | Dell'Orto VHB 22BS |
| Ignition: | TCI | Flywheel magneto 6 volt |
| Starting: | Electric | Kick start |
| Clutch: | Wet, slipper, cable operated | Wet, multiplate |
| Transmission: | 6 Speed | 5 Speed |
| Final Drive: | O-ring chain | Chain |
| Gear Ratio: | 1st 31/12 (2.583) / 2nd 32/16 (2.000) / 3rd 30/18 (1.667) / 4th 26/18 (1.444) / 5th 27/21 (1.286) / 6th 23/20 (1.150) | 1st 27.45 / 2nd 16.73 / 3rd 12.88 / 4th 10.67 / 5th 8.87:1 |
| Frame: | Deltabox aluminium frame with revised rigidity balance | Welded, tubular, twin-downtube cradle. |
| Front Suspension: | Fully adjustable 41 mm inverted cartridge fork, | Telescopic, oil damped. |
| Rear Suspension: | Fully adjustable link Monocross; 4-way adjustable, | Box-section swinging arm controlled by oil-damped, coil-sprung suspension units with 3 pre-load settings. |
| Front Brakes: | 2x 310mm discs 4 piston calipers | 135 mm Drum |
| Rear Brakes: | Single 220mm disc 1 piston caliper | 135 mm Drum, caliper type |
| Dimensions: | Length 2040mm / 80.3in Width 705mm / 27.8'in Height 1095mm / 43.1in | Length: 1971 mm / 77.6 in Width: 841 mm / 33.1 in Height: 1120 mm / 44.1 in |
| Wheelbase: | 1375 mm / 54.1 in | 1285 mm / 50.6 in. |
| Ground Clearance: | 130 mm / 5.1 in | 229 mm / 9.0 in. |
| Seat Height: | 850 mm / 33.5 in | 813 mm / 32.0 in |
| Fuel Capacity: | 17.5 Liters / US 3.7 gal | 8.5 Litres / 1.9 US gal. |
| Top Speed: | 256.9 km/h | 105 km/h / 65 mph |
